My customer would like to use TPS22953 for soft-start and Reverse Current Blocking. Then, he will not use SNS, PG and EN (detect UVLO).
How should user treat these pin if he doesn't use?

Please find the answers to your questions below:
EN/ON: Yes, you can connect this directly to VIN
PG: Yes, the pin can be kept floating
SNS: Yes, the pin can be connected directly to VOUT.
